What Crash Hyper Offers in Our Lobby

Crash Hyper runs on a single core mechanic: a multiplier that rises from 1x and can halt at any point. You place your stake before the round opens, then watch the curve climb. Exit early and you lock in whatever the multiplier shows at that moment. Stay too long and the crash wipes the round. Rounds are short — often under thirty

seconds — so the session pace is much faster than slots or table games. Our lobby streams Crash Hyper through providers who publish round histories, so you can scroll back through recent crash points before you decide how to stake the next round. Crash Hyper Glossary — Key Terms Explained

What does 'multiplier' mean in Crash Hyper?

The multiplier is the rising number displayed during a round. Your payout equals your stake multiplied by the value shown at the moment you choose to exit.

What is a 'cash-out' in a crash game?

Cash-out is the action that locks your winnings at the current multiplier. If you do not cash out before the crash point, the round is lost and your stake is gone.

What does 'auto cash-out' mean?

Auto cash-out lets you pre-set a target multiplier. The game exits your position automatically when that value is reached, useful when you cannot watch every round live.

What is the 'crash point'?

The crash point is the multiplier value at which a round ends. It is determined by the provider's algorithm before the round starts and revealed only when the crash occurs.

What does RTP mean for Crash Hyper?

RTP stands for Return to Player — the theoretical percentage of total stakes returned over many rounds. We display it only when the provider makes that figure available in-game.

What is a 'round seed' in provably fair crash games?

A round seed is a cryptographic value generated before the round. After it settles, you can use the published seed to independently verify the crash point was not altered.
